The Clown Killifish (Epiplatys annulatus) is a tiny top?dwelling showstopper, famous for its bold “rocket?tail” pattern and striking black?and?gold stripes. Despite their small size, these fish bring huge visual impact to nano and planted aquariums, gliding along the surface with confidence and colour that instantly catches the eye.

Peaceful, hardy, and perfect for small tanks, Clown Killifish thrive in calm setups with floating plants and gentle flow. Their vibrant tails intensify with good feeding and soft lighting, making them a favourite for aquascapers and nano?tank keepers who want something unique, elegant, and full of personality.

Tank Requirements

  • Minimum tank size: 20–30L+

  • Temperature: 22–27°C

  • Water: Soft to neutral; low flow

  • Environment: Floating plants, dimmer lighting, tight?fitting lid (excellent jumpers)

  • Group size: Pairs or small groups; males display beautifully

Diet

  • Micro?pellets and crushed flake

  • Frozen foods: baby brine shrimp, cyclops, daphnia

  • Live foods help intensify colour and breeding behaviour

Behaviour & Compatibility

  • Peaceful, surface?dwelling species

  • Ideal with tiny, calm tankmates (e.g., ember tetras, chili rasboras, pygmy corys)

  • Safe with shrimp

  • Avoid boisterous or fast mid?water fish
